blooming8

Gen ID - Form

Jul 30th, 2014
348
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Java 1.26 KB | None | 0 0
  1.     private void GeneraCmdActionPerformed(java.awt.event.ActionEvent evt) {                                          
  2.         Genera ID = new Genera();
  3.         Random rand = new Random();
  4.  
  5.         // genera una data di nascita
  6.         int mese = rand.nextInt(12) + 1; // 1 - 12 mesi
  7.         int giorno;
  8.         if (mese == 2) { // nel caso di febbraio...
  9.             giorno = rand.nextInt(28) + 1;
  10.         } else {
  11.             giorno = rand.nextInt(31) + 1;
  12.         }
  13.         int anno = rand.nextInt(2014 - 1900) + 1900;
  14.         String nascita = Integer.toString(giorno) + " / " + Integer.toString(mese) + " / " + Integer.toString(anno);
  15.         AnniOutLbl.setText(nascita);
  16.  
  17.         // genera i pesi
  18.         int pesi = rand.nextInt(150 - 50) + 50;
  19.         PesiOutLbl.setText(Integer.toString(pesi) + " kg");
  20.  
  21.         // genera le altezze
  22.         float altezze = rand.nextInt(200 - 120) + 120;
  23.         altezze /= 100;
  24.         AltezzeOutLbl.setText(Float.toString(altezze) + " cm");
  25.  
  26.         // lettura da file
  27.         NomeOutLbl.setText(ID.LeggiDato());
  28.         CognomeOutLbl.setText(ID.LeggiDato());
  29.         ResidenzaOutLbl.setText(ID.LeggiDato());
  30.         StatoOutLbl.setText(ID.LeggiDato());
  31.         ProfessioneOutLbl.setText(ID.LeggiDato());
  32.     }
Advertisement
Add Comment
Please, Sign In to add comment